The Balcony Energy Storage Solution Market is emerging as a transformative segment within the renewable energy industry, driven by the global transition toward decentralized, sustainable power systems. Balcony energy storage solutions are compact, efficient systems designed to store electricity generated by small-scale solar panels—often installed on balconies or terraces—making renewable energy more accessible for urban residents. These systems enable households and small businesses to capture, store, and use solar energy efficiently, reducing dependence on traditional grids and lowering electricity costs.

With the growing adoption of residential solar systems and the increasing focus on sustainable living, balcony energy storage systems are gaining traction across developed and developing regions alike. As governments worldwide promote clean energy technologies, the demand for efficient, space-saving, and affordable storage solutions continues to accelerate. These innovations not only empower urban dwellers to generate and store their own electricity but also play a critical role in stabilizing local power grids and advancing energy independence.

Market Drivers

Several key factors are propelling the growth of the Balcony Energy Storage Solution Market, from environmental policies to consumer preferences and advances in renewable energy technologies.

One of the most significant market drivers is the increasing emphasis on decentralized renewable energy systems. As urbanization rises and residential energy demands grow, centralized grids are facing mounting pressure. Balcony energy storage systems allow individual households to generate and store their own electricity, reducing stress on national grids while promoting energy autonomy. This shift toward “prosumers” (producers and consumers of energy) aligns with the broader goals of sustainability and energy democratization.

The global push toward carbon neutrality and clean energy adoption is another powerful driver. Many nations have set ambitious renewable energy targets to combat climate change. For instance, the European Union aims to achieve net-zero emissions by 2050, promoting incentives for residential solar installations and home-based storage solutions. Balcony systems, being compact and easy to install, are ideal for apartment dwellers and urban homeowners who wish to participate in the green transition without needing large rooftop installations.

Government incentives and subsidies are also fueling adoption. Programs offering tax credits, rebates, or feed-in tariffs for small-scale solar and storage installations have made these solutions more financially viable. Countries like Germany, Italy, Japan, and the Netherlands are leading in promoting “plug-and-play” solar and storage technologies that integrate seamlessly into urban settings.

Furthermore, the rising cost of electricity and increasing power outages are prompting consumers to seek independent, reliable energy sources. Balcony storage systems, paired with small photovoltaic (PV) panels, provide backup power during grid failures and help reduce monthly energy bills by enabling users to store surplus solar energy for nighttime use.

Technological progress in battery efficiency and cost reduction also plays a vital role. Lithium-ion and emerging sodium-ion batteries are becoming more affordable and energy-dense, making compact energy storage feasible for residential applications. With improved charge-discharge cycles and enhanced safety features, these systems ensure longer lifespans and greater reliability.

Another driver is the growing awareness of sustainability among urban populations. Consumers are increasingly conscious of their environmental impact and are adopting energy-efficient technologies to contribute to carbon reduction goals. Balcony storage systems align perfectly with this mindset, providing a practical, eco-friendly way to reduce energy consumption from fossil fuels.

Lastly, the expansion of the Internet of Things (IoT) and smart home integration enhances user experience and control. Smart energy management systems allow users to monitor energy production, storage, and consumption through mobile apps, enabling optimal utilization of solar power. These digital innovations are making balcony energy systems not only sustainable but also user-friendly and technologically advanced.

Technology Advancements

The technological evolution of balcony energy storage systems is reshaping the residential renewable energy landscape. Recent innovations have improved efficiency, safety, modularity, and integration capabilities, making these solutions increasingly viable for everyday consumers.

One of the most significant advancements is in battery technology. Manufacturers are developing high-energy-density lithium-ion and lithium-iron-phosphate (LiFePO₄) batteries optimized for compact environments. These batteries offer improved storage capacity, faster charging, and enhanced safety features such as overcharge protection and temperature regulation. Additionally, new solid-state batteries are entering the market, promising higher energy density and longer lifespans while eliminating the risks associated with liquid electrolytes.

Modular system design represents another breakthrough. Balcony energy storage units are now available in plug-and-play configurations, allowing users to easily connect them to balcony solar panels without complex wiring or professional installation. Modular systems also offer scalability—users can start with a smaller capacity and expand as their energy needs grow. This flexibility makes the technology accessible to renters and apartment dwellers who seek renewable solutions without permanent modifications to their property.

The integration of smart grid and digital monitoring technologies has also revolutionized the sector. Modern balcony storage systems are equipped with IoT sensors and AI-driven energy management platforms that track power generation, battery health, and usage patterns. Through connected mobile applications, users can monitor real-time energy flows, optimize consumption, and even sell excess power back to the grid where regulations permit.

Hybrid system integration is another emerging trend. Balcony storage solutions are increasingly being combined with other renewable sources or energy-efficient home devices, enabling optimized energy balancing. For example, systems can automatically charge batteries during off-peak hours or when solar output is high, then discharge stored energy during peak demand periods to reduce costs.

Innovations in power electronics and inverter technologies have also enhanced system performance. Advanced microinverters improve energy conversion efficiency, allowing more power to be stored and used. Some systems incorporate bidirectional inverters that can convert energy both ways—storing solar energy and discharging it back to the grid or household devices as needed.

Manufacturers are also focusing on safety and aesthetic design, addressing consumer concerns about space and reliability. New units feature compact, weatherproof enclosures, silent operation, and easy wall or railing mounting options that blend seamlessly into urban living environments.

Another major technological leap is in energy-sharing capabilities. With the rise of community energy models, balcony systems are being designed to share excess power with neighboring users through local energy networks. This innovation fosters collaborative consumption and strengthens the role of decentralized renewable systems in the broader energy ecosystem.

Finally, recycling and sustainability improvements are enhancing the environmental footprint of these systems. Battery recycling programs and the use of eco-friendly materials in production are helping manufacturers align with circular economy principles, ensuring long-term environmental benefits.

Regional Insights

The Balcony Energy Storage Solution Market is expanding rapidly across multiple regions, with Europe, Asia-Pacific, and North America emerging as the leading markets due to supportive policies, technological advancements, and rising consumer demand for sustainable living.

Europe currently dominates the market, particularly in countries such as Germany, Austria, and the Netherlands, where small-scale solar systems have become increasingly popular. Germany’s “Balkonkraftwerk” (balcony power plant) movement has gained significant momentum, supported by government incentives and simplified installation regulations. The European Union’s focus on decentralized renewable energy and sustainability targets continues to fuel demand for balcony storage solutions across urban centers.

Asia-Pacific is another rapidly growing region, driven by rising energy demands, increasing electricity costs, and growing investments in renewable energy infrastructure. China, Japan, and South Korea are leading adopters of compact solar and storage systems. In densely populated cities like Tokyo and Seoul, balcony solutions offer an efficient way to utilize limited urban space while promoting energy independence. Additionally, strong R&D investments and manufacturing capacity in battery technology are making Asia-Pacific a key hub for innovation and production.

North America is witnessing steady growth as well, particularly in the United States and Canada. The U.S. government’s focus on renewable integration, combined with tax incentives for residential energy systems, has encouraged consumers to explore small-scale storage options. With increasing consumer awareness and the rising popularity of smart home technologies, the adoption of balcony storage solutions is expected to expand in the coming years.

Latin America and the Middle East & Africa (MEA) regions are also showing potential, supported by the availability of solar resources and growing efforts to improve grid reliability. Countries such as Brazil, Chile, and the UAE are exploring residential and small-business applications of balcony storage systems as part of broader renewable energy initiatives.
